(n-Hexadecyl)tri-n-butylphosphonium bromide is used as Phase-transfer-catalyst. It is a eco friendly highly effective water treatment agent with low foaming and toxic-free.

| Solubility | Soluble in methanol. |
|---|---|
| Sensitivity | Hygroscopic |
| Melt Point(°C) | 56-58°C |
| Molecular Weight | 507.700 g/mol |
